I finally saw it ‘The Forgotten Railway of Kinta Valley’ produced by Ansell Tan. The screening was organised by the Perak Academy and held at 1 Jalan Lasam. 

Its a very well produced documentary with a glimpse of the towns on the way to Tronoh and the placement of community services eg post office, police station and market in close proximity to the railway stations. It was arranged that way by the British colonialist. A lovely glimpse into the past history of the 6 mining towns... all to transport people and take out the ‘Black Gold’ ie Tin.
